Standard PP never supported this or a similar feature (encryption of message PP base). snip AFAIK, it did until 1.42 when the messages base format was changed. Anyway, this is what Marck posted recently: ,- [ TB versions ] | The Bat! = No protection | AuthenticBat! = Logon protection | StrongBat!= MailBase encryption | SecureBat!= Logon protection + MailBase encryption '- -- Jernej Simoncic, [EMAIL PROTECTED] http://www2.arnes.si/~sopjsimo/ ICQ: 26266467 [The Bat! v1.54 Beta/22 on Windows 98 4.10.67766446. Hello Peter, On Fri, 4 Jan 2002 23:45:39 +0100 GMT (05/01/2002, 06:45 +0800 GMT), Peter Palmreuther wrote: PP And I'm pretty sure this is quite impossible as The Bat! Standard PP never supported this or a similar feature (encryption of message PP base). I think you are mistaken here. I seem to remember that people complained that the encryption was not strong enough, and Ritlabs decided to not encrypt at all any more, so that people don't have a false sense of security. -- Cheers, Thomas.
